Tractor newbie here, jinma 224/koyker 140 FEL.

I want to get my (standard) 2 axle 16' trailer off the ground for storage(or the tires I should say)....I could get out the floor jack and jack the thing up to get it on stands, but it occured to me "why cant I just pick up the back of this thing with the FEL and slap the stands under it. Stupid? Or using my head?? I have always been told not to use a tool for a use it was not designed for, but I like to save work when I can too. The trailer cant be that heavy. Just checking. TSMART, To hange the back end of the trailer on jack stands is ok [good, no load on springs] as long as you put the tonge on a stand and the stands have something solid to set on.

Your FEL can pick it up....but can you pick it up with out pushing the trailer off the front jack stand?? Floor jack would be safer I think.

The trailer has a weight of 1500lb if it is like mine. You will be lifting 1/2. Is your FEL rated for 750lb? If so, I see no real problem. In the real world...if you had just used the jack...it would be done by now.

If you have no other options in this world, use what what you got. I personally with a KAMA 454 FEL 195 would use a jack just because I have them and don't want to push the toung suport shaft of the trailer.

I have picked up mine a few times with the loader. I left it hooked to the truck and picked up the rear of the trailer so the tires were off the ground and slid jack stands under. I then lifted the the front with the loader and put jack stands under the front.
